Talk of a demographic time bomb is not new. The notion first
entered public consciousness some time ago, but there is a lack of
clarity about what such talk is really all about. Ageing
populations are seen both as a threat and an opportunity. There is
concern about discrimination against older workers, at the same
time as there is concern about a shortage of labour. Migration of
labour from places with young populations to places with ageing
populations is sometimes seen in a positive light and sometimes
quite differently. With chapters reflecting different perspectives
from around the world, this book constitutes a major contribution
to serious, informed debate on issues that all too often have been
the subject of sensationalised media treatment. Professor Stella
Vettori has assembled a collection of expert writers on the social,
cultural, political and economic factors that have implications
both for labour markets and the well being of older people both in
developed and developing countries. As a result, anyone involved
with workplace and employment policy and practice, and issues of
diversity and discrimination, either at a corporate or societal
level, will want to read this book. Policy implications are
considered and possible solutions to seemingly intractable problems
are offered in a remarkable book that embraces serious academic
debate and a practical focus on real issues.
